OptionsServiceCollectionExtensions.ConfigureOptions Metodo

Definizione

Overload

ConfigureOptions(IServiceCollection, Object)

Registra un oggetto che avrà tutti i relativi elementi I[Post]ConfigureOptions registrati.Registers an object that will have all of its I[Post]ConfigureOptions registered.

ConfigureOptions(IServiceCollection, Type)

Registra un tipo che avrà tutti i relativi elementi I[Post]ConfigureOptions registrati.Registers a type that will have all of its I[Post]ConfigureOptions registered.

ConfigureOptions<TConfigureOptions>(IServiceCollection)

Registra un tipo che avrà tutti i relativi elementi I[Post]ConfigureOptions registrati.Registers a type that will have all of its I[Post]ConfigureOptions registered.

ConfigureOptions(IServiceCollection, Object)

Registra un oggetto che avrà tutti i relativi elementi I[Post]ConfigureOptions registrati.Registers an object that will have all of its I[Post]ConfigureOptions registered.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::DependencyInjection::IServiceCollection ^ ConfigureOptions(Microsoft::Extensions::DependencyInjection::IServiceCollection ^ services, System::Object ^ configureInstance);
public static Microsoft.Extensions.DependencyInjection.IServiceCollection ConfigureOptions (this Microsoft.Extensions.DependencyInjection.IServiceCollection services, object configureInstance);
static member ConfigureOptions : Microsoft.Extensions.DependencyInjection.IServiceCollection * obj -> Microsoft.Extensions.DependencyInjection.IServiceCollection
<Extension()>
Public Function ConfigureOptions (services As IServiceCollection, configureInstance As Object) As IServiceCollection

Parametri

services
IServiceCollection

Oggetto IServiceCollection in cui aggiungere i servizi.The IServiceCollection to add the services to.

configureInstance
Object

Istanza per cui verranno configurate le opzioni.The instance that will configure options.

Restituisce

Oggetto IServiceCollection che consente il concatenamento di chiamate aggiuntive.The IServiceCollection so that additional calls can be chained.

ConfigureOptions(IServiceCollection, Type)

Registra un tipo che avrà tutti i relativi elementi I[Post]ConfigureOptions registrati.Registers a type that will have all of its I[Post]ConfigureOptions registered.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::DependencyInjection::IServiceCollection ^ ConfigureOptions(Microsoft::Extensions::DependencyInjection::IServiceCollection ^ services, Type ^ configureType);
public static Microsoft.Extensions.DependencyInjection.IServiceCollection ConfigureOptions (this Microsoft.Extensions.DependencyInjection.IServiceCollection services, Type configureType);
static member ConfigureOptions : Microsoft.Extensions.DependencyInjection.IServiceCollection * Type -> Microsoft.Extensions.DependencyInjection.IServiceCollection
<Extension()>
Public Function ConfigureOptions (services As IServiceCollection, configureType As Type) As IServiceCollection

Parametri

services
IServiceCollection

Oggetto IServiceCollection in cui aggiungere i servizi.The IServiceCollection to add the services to.

configureType
Type

Tipo per cui verranno configurate le opzioni.The type that will configure options.

Restituisce

Oggetto IServiceCollection che consente il concatenamento di chiamate aggiuntive.The IServiceCollection so that additional calls can be chained.

ConfigureOptions<TConfigureOptions>(IServiceCollection)

Registra un tipo che avrà tutti i relativi elementi I[Post]ConfigureOptions registrati.Registers a type that will have all of its I[Post]ConfigureOptions registered.

public:
generic <typename TConfigureOptions>
 where TConfigureOptions : class[System::Runtime::CompilerServices::Extension]
 static Microsoft::Extensions::DependencyInjection::IServiceCollection ^ ConfigureOptions(Microsoft::Extensions::DependencyInjection::IServiceCollection ^ services);
public static Microsoft.Extensions.DependencyInjection.IServiceCollection ConfigureOptions<TConfigureOptions> (this Microsoft.Extensions.DependencyInjection.IServiceCollection services) where TConfigureOptions : class;
static member ConfigureOptions : Microsoft.Extensions.DependencyInjection.IServiceCollection -> Microsoft.Extensions.DependencyInjection.IServiceCollection (requires 'ConfigureOptions : null)
<Extension()>
Public Function ConfigureOptions(Of TConfigureOptions As Class) (services As IServiceCollection) As IServiceCollection

Parametri di tipo

TConfigureOptions

Tipo per cui verranno configurate le opzioni.The type that will configure options.

Parametri

services
IServiceCollection

Oggetto IServiceCollection in cui aggiungere i servizi.The IServiceCollection to add the services to.

Restituisce

Oggetto IServiceCollection che consente il concatenamento di chiamate aggiuntive.The IServiceCollection so that additional calls can be chained.

Si applica a